titleOfInvention | Quinazolinones inhibiting farnesyltransferase activity |
abstract | FIELD: organic chemistry, biochemistry. SUBSTANCE: invention proposes derivatives of quinazolinone of the general formula (I) and their pharmaceutically acceptable acid-additive salts and stereochemical isomeric forms where dotted line is optionally linkage; X is oxygen atom; R 1 and R 2 each means independently hydrogen or halogen atom; R 3 and R 4 each means independently hydrogen or halogen atom; R 5 means hydrogen, halogen atom or radical of the formula -O-R 10 (a-1) or N-R 11 R 12 (a-3) where R 10 , R 11 , R 12 are hydrogen atom; R 6 means radical of the formula (b-1) or (b-2) where R 16 is hydrogen atom or phenyl; R 17 is hydrogen atom or C 1-6 -alkyl; R 7 is hydrogen atom or C 1-6 -alkyl under condition that dotted line is not a linkage; R 8 is hydrogen atom, C 1-6 -alkyl or Het 1 CH 2 ; R 9 is hydrogen atom; is pyridinyl. Compounds of the general formula (I) show inhibitory effect on farnesyltransferase activity and can be used for preparing medicinal agents inhibiting proliferative diseases. Invention relates also to pharmaceutical composition based on compounds of the general formula (I) eliciting inhibitory effect on farnesyltransferase activity, to method for preparing this composition, to intermediate derivatives of quinazolinone of the general formula (IX) and their acid-additive salts or stereochemical isomeric forms where n = 2 or 3 and R 1 , R 2 , R 3 , R 4 , R 9 , mean values indicated above, to method for preparing some compounds of the general formula (I) where R 6 is radical of the formula (b-2) and to method for preparing intermediate derivatives of quinazolinone of the general formula (IX) and their acid-additive salts or stereochemical isomeric forms. EFFECT: improved preparing method of compounds and composition, valuable medicinal and biochemical properties. 10 cl, 4 tbl, 15 ex |
